A Serbian athlete died in the water

On August 8th, a 28-year-old Serbian athlete died unexpectedly while participating in a CrossFit swimming competition in Texas, the United States.

The live broadcast of the event showed that the athlete struggled near the finish line and then sank into the water and did not reappear for a long time. Although there were lifeguards on duty at the scene, they seemed not to notice the athlete's abnormality. About two hours later, the local police received an alarm and dispatched a diving team and drones for search and rescue, and finally retrieved the athlete's body.

The event organizer confirmed that there were lifeguards on site at the time of the incident, but they seemed to fail to notice the athlete's predicament in time. After the incident, the event organizer canceled the remaining events of the day for safety considerations.

Currently, the local police are investigating the specific cause of the athlete's death and assessing whether there was any negligence by the lifeguards. This tragedy has attracted widespread attention and also aroused the public's profound reflection on event safety management and the duties of lifeguards.
